首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
傻瓜也要进步
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
7
文章 7
沸点 0
赞
7
返回
|
搜索文章
傻瓜也要进步
1年前
关注
Android-Handler理解
流程 1.在Handler 初始化时,会获取当前线程的looper, 以及 MessageQueue; 2.handler.SendMessage 方法最终会调用Messa...
0
评论
分享
傻瓜也要进步
1年前
关注
操作系统
虚拟存储让每个进程以为自己独占整个内存空间,其实这个虚拟空间是主存和磁盘的抽象,这样的好处是,每个进程拥有一致的虚拟地址空间,简化了内存管理,进程不需要和其他进程竞争内存空...
0
评论
分享
傻瓜也要进步
1年前
关注
C语言之野指针(待更新)
什么是野指针 指向已经失效地址或者非法地址的指针。而我们的ptr指针依然指向着那个地址,这就可能会造成我们再次使用ptr指针的时候访问到了不属于我们的空间,会造成功能异常甚...
0
评论
分享
傻瓜也要进步
1年前
关注
C语言之volatile
volatile做了什么 volatile影响编译器编译的结果。如果没有volatile关键字,编译器则会优化读取和存储。即本次线程内,当读取一个变量时,为提高存取速度,编...
0
评论
分享
傻瓜也要进步
1年前
关注
C语言之结构体vs共同体
结构体和共用体的区别在于: 结构体的各个成员会占用不同的内存,互相之间没有影响; 而共用体的所有成员占用同一段内存,修改一个成员会影响其余所有成员。 结构体占用的内存大于等...
0
评论
分享
傻瓜也要进步
1年前
关注
Android-ANR小记
ANR 概念 ANR 机制实际上就是对应用程序主线程性能的限制,要求主线程在限定的时间内处理完一些常见操作(处理输入、启动服务、处理广播), 如果超时,则认为主线程已经失去...
0
评论
分享
傻瓜也要进步
1年前
关注
设计模式
背景:填周报时,姓名等其他信息每周是重复的,只想填改变的部分。 让目标类实现clonable接口,重写clone()方法(接口里没有抽象方法,只是标记接口,clone方法是...
0
评论
分享
傻瓜也要进步
1年前
关注
Java并发
1. happens-before 线程启动规则:假定线程A在执行过程中,通过执行ThreadB.start()来启动线程B,那么线程A对共享变量的修改在接下来线程B开始执...
0
评论
分享
傻瓜也要进步
1年前
关注
Android-kotlin协程
协程是什么 简单的说明协程就是一个能挂起并且待会儿恢复执行的工具。 协程是一种轻量级的用户态线程,其调度和管理完全由程序控制,不涉及操作系统的介入,避免了从用户态到内核态的...
0
评论
分享
傻瓜也要进步
1年前
关注
Android启动相关
app启动流程 launcher\system-server\zygote进程的交互。四大activity启动模式...
0
评论
分享
傻瓜也要进步
1年前
关注
Handler之ThreadLocal相关问题
Thread ThreadLocal ThreadLocalMap 和线程私有对象的关系,以及每个线程如何去保证looper唯一性...
0
评论
分享
傻瓜也要进步
1年前
关注
new vs. malloc vs. 直接类名创建对象
malloc是c自带的函数,用于分配内存。而new 是cpp的关键字,不仅分配内存,还做初始化,另外在cpp中,还可以直接类名()方式创建对象,它们有什么区别呢?...
0
评论
分享
傻瓜也要进步
5年前
举报
现在没有任何项目,但是想去实习
好难
分享
5
点赞
傻瓜也要进步
5年前
关注
==和equals
1. 基本类型的值 == 基本类型的值 2. 对象地址 == 对象地址 3. 对象地址 Object.equals 对象地址 4. String和Integer等包装类型重...
0
评论
分享
傻瓜也要进步
5年前
关注
Java集合(JDK1.8 )
一、ArrayList VS. LinkedList JDK1.8后采用尾插不会造成死循环,但会造成数据丢失问题:当table[i] == null时,正好有多线程插入,线...
0
评论
分享
傻瓜也要进步
赞了这篇文章
Android高级开发工程师
Android高级开发工程师 @湖南享学科技有限公司
·
6年前
关注
搞定操作系统面试,看这篇就够了(一)
1. 并发 并发是指宏观上在一段时间内能同时运行多个程序,而并行则指同一时刻能运行多个指令。 并行需要硬件支持,如多流水线、多核处理器或者分布式计算系统。 操作系统通过引入...
10
1
分享
傻瓜也要进步
赞了这篇文章
神三元
公众号 「三元同学」 @字节跳动
·
5年前
关注
(建议收藏)TCP协议灵魂之问,巩固你的网路底层基础
TCP 作为传输层的协议,是一个软件工程师素养的体现,也是面试中经常被问到的知识点。在此,我将 TCP 核心的一些问题梳理了一下,希望能帮到各位。 001. 能不能说一说 ...
2.0k
104
分享
傻瓜也要进步
5年前
关注
微软暑期实习凉经
简单说下自己的情况:本人普通小硕一枚,本211/硕985,非科班,自学一年Java, 没有项目,平时只有刷题,有幸在牛客上看到了内推,感谢这位学长,让我感受了一波微软的面试...
0
评论
分享
傻瓜也要进步
赞了这篇文章
闲逛的蚂蚁
iOS 开发者
·
9年前
关注
Java 内存区域模型、对象创建过程、常见 OOM
《深入理解 Java 虚拟机》第一部分的总结:Java 内存区域模型、对象创建过程、常见 OOM...
145
评论
分享
下一页
个人成就
文章被阅读
3,566
掘力值
145
关注了
3
关注者
0
收藏集
1
关注标签
6
加入于
2020-02-23